Comprehending the Swedish Driver's License System
The Swedish motorist's license, referred to as "körkort" in Swedish, follows a standardized European format and is acknowledged throughout all European Union and European Economic Area member states. This indicates that as soon as you obtain your Swedish license, you can drive freely in more than 30 nations without needing additional paperwork or authorizations.
Swedish law divides chauffeur's licenses into various categories based upon the kind of lorry you wish to operate. The most common classification for private vehicle operation is Category B, which covers cars and trucks and vans weighing approximately 3,500 kgs. Other classifications consist of A for motorbikes, C for bigger trucks, and D for buses, each with specific requirements and age constraints.
Requirements for Obtaining a Swedish Driver's License
Before starting the application procedure, candidates must satisfy certain essential requirements developed by the Swedish Transport Agency, called Transportstyrelsen. These requirements guarantee that only certified people proceed through the licensing process.
Age and Identity Requirements
For a standard Category B driver's license, candidates should be at least 18 years of age. You must also offer valid identification documents, normally a Swedish personal identification number (personnummer) or a coordination number if you are recently shown up. EU/EEA residents can use their passport or nationwide ID card, while non-EU/EEA citizens need to present their residence permit and passport.
Medical Fitness
All license applicants need to undergo a medical evaluation to guarantee they are physically and mentally fit to operate a car securely. This evaluation must be carried out by an authorized doctor in Sweden and consists of evaluations of vision, hearing, cardiovascular health, and neurological function. The taking a look at medical professional will complete a specific medical certificate type that you should submit with your application.
Obligatory Training Requirements
Sweden mandates conclusion of threat reduction training, which includes 2 components: training on how to manage situations involving slippery roadway conditions and intoxication avoidance education. This mandatory training, called "riskanalys" in Swedish, need to be finished at an authorized driving school and can not be waived for newbie applicants.

Exchanging a Foreign Driver's License
For those who currently hold a valid chauffeur's license from another nation, the procedure may be significantly streamlined. EU/EEA license holders can typically exchange their license for a Swedish equivalent without undergoing extra testing, supplied their original license stays legitimate. The exchange process involves sending your existing license in addition to required recognition and paying the administrative fee.
Chauffeurs from nations outside the EU/EEA might deal with various requirements depending upon whether Sweden has a mutual arrangement with their home nation. Some countries require completion of extra training or testing, while others necessitate a total application process from the start. Consulting the Swedish Transport Agency or your regional driving authority can clarify the specific requirements for your circumstance.
